Cost of Living in Villeurbanne vs Sankt Polten

Cost of living in Villeurbanne is 4% lower than in Sankt Polten (without rent).

Rent in Villeurbanne is very similar to Sankt Polten.

Cost of living including rent in Villeurbanne is very similar to Sankt Polten.

Food in Villeurbanne is very similar to Sankt Polten.

Transport in Villeurbanne is 22% more expensive than in Sankt Polten.
